Page 33 text:

LEONA BACU FRENcHY Social Com. 2, 45 Radio Club, Sec. and Treas. of Radio Clubg French Club 45 Ass't Office Stenog. 4. Imbued With all the beauty VVhich we worship in a star. Leona is going to surprise us all by becoming famous over night. Her hlm-land exploits have already been known, and we know her acting is perfectly natural. QSO does Joel. VVILLIAM VV I NTERS W HBILLJI No claim to distinction above his own worth. Bill may not be a social lion, and he may not have a long pedigree under his name, yet his personality Brakes up for these. Everbody who knows Bill likes im. CLYDE STEVV ART sTEw' Glec Club 1, 23 Mixed Chorus l, 2. The heart of honor, The tongue of truth. Clyde has stuck with us to the nnish, although it looked several times as though we were going to lose him. WVe are glad he did for he's a good booster. L. MARIE STEM PLE Mixed Chorus 3. Brown eyes and auburn hair, , A sunny smile and studious air. Marie's kind temperament has won many friends for her. Her sunny disposition Wand good-will towards all belie the fact that auburn haired people have an awful, awful temper. ELLEN PERRY PERRY Glee Club 2g French Club 45 Mixed Chorus 1, 25 Scientific Club 3. A daughter of the gods, divinely tall, And most divinely fair. ' Ellen is another of our quiet maidens, but her report IS always full of E's, and her recitations are perfect, so ,we are sure Ellen will succeed in everything. Twenty-seven
